Summary

A pilot observed a bright white light in the Pacific Ocean near coordinates 135.62 34.48E. The light, appearing half the size of a full moon, turned green and left a visible trail. The sighting lasted only three seconds but was confirmed by a reliable observer from both ground and air. Although there were no photos or physical evidence, the report classifies the phenomenon as astronomical.
